    Over the past quarter-century, college football has seen legendary coaches shape the game, build dynasties, and redefine excellence. While many have left their mark, only two stand atop the mountain as coaches who’ve won national championships at multiple schools. From Nick Saban to Ryan Day to Chip Kelly, here’s a deep dive into the best college football coaches since 2000.

    Nick Saban: The Gold Standard

    Nick Saban is undeniably the most dominant college football coach of this era. With seven national championships to his name — six at Alabama and one at LSU — Saban’s success is unmatched. Known for his meticulous preparation, relentless recruiting, and innovative strategies, Saban has built Alabama into a perennial powerhouse. Under his guidance, the Crimson Tide has become synonymous with excellence, producing NFL-ready players and redefining the standards for a championship program.

    Urban Meyer: A Two-School Champion

    Urban Meyer joins Saban as one of only two coaches to win national titles at multiple schools. Meyer led the Florida Gators to two national championships in 2006 and 2008 before capturing another with Ohio State in 2014. His ability to adapt to his players’ strengths, combined with a keen offensive mind, has made him one of the most successful and respected coaches of the era. Meyer’s spread offense revolutionized the game and remains influential today.

    Dabo Swinney: Clemson’s Architect

    Dabo Swinney turned Clemson into a juggernaut, capturing national championships in 2016 and 2018. Swinney’s emphasis on culture, player development, and faith-based leadership has made Clemson a consistent contender on the national stage. His ability to recruit elite talent, including generational quarterbacks like Deshaun Watson and Trevor Lawrence, has cemented his legacy as one of the best.

    Ryan Day: A Rising Star

    Ryan Day may not have a national championship to his name yet, but his tenure at Ohio State has been nothing short of stellar. Since taking over in 2019, Day has led the Buckeyes to multiple College Football Playoff appearances, combining offensive creativity with a relentless focus on winning.

    Chip Kelly: The Innovator

    While Chip Kelly’s time in college football has been shorter compared to others on this list, his impact at Oregon was groundbreaking. Kelly’s up-tempo offense changed the way the game is played, and his teams consistently competed at the highest level, including a BCS National Championship Game appearance in 2010.

    Honorable Mentions

    Other standout coaches of this era include Pete Carroll, who built a dynasty at USC, Jim Harbaugh for his resurgence of Michigan, and Kirby Smart for his dominant run at Georgia.

    These coaches have left indelible marks on college football, and their influence will be felt for generations to come.
